We were intrigued by the little coffee caribbean so decided to have a look inside. A lovely, friendly and welcoming atmosphere was what we walked into. Was intrigued by the coktails, coffee and of course the Caribbean food. We ordered 3 lunchbox which had jerk chicken, curried goat, rice and peas and home made slaw along with . We took out to sit by the beach. The chef put these all in a bag for life for us along with a few little sweet things! The bar man was lovely and very friendly. It was nice to see workers who engaged with their customers and not just serve and then to be ignored. It was very clear the pride taken in the quality of the food. The curried goat was beautiful, with plenty of meat along with sauce. Jerk chicken was a perfect size and complemented the dish with a balance between heat and spice. The slaw..... Well that was deffo home made and just pulled the dish together. All in all would recommend and i will definitely be coming back on our next visit.

We discovered this place accidentally. We'd just dined across the road so we didn't order food however the menu looks appertising, jerk chicken, ackee & saltfish, curry goat etc. As I couldn't dine I followed my other passion, rum! The bar has a good selection of rums but unfortunately none of them to my taste. I prefer aged sipping rum and those on offer are all spiced rums better matched with mixers or used in cocktails. There was one unspiced rum on offer from the British Virgin Islands named "Soggy Dollar": I ordered a double. It wasn't bad and a lot better than I expected. Next trip to Bognor, I'll try the food.
